Celanese Leadership Realignment Expands Key Roles to Drive Productivity and Value Creation

Celanese Corporation (NYSE:CE), a leading global chemical company, today announced a realignment of its executive leadership team to support its ongoing productivity efforts and position the company for sustainable long-term value creation. As a result of the realignment, the roles of Sandy Beach Lin and Doug Madden have been expanded.

Sandy Beach Lin has been named corporate executive vice president and will assume executive responsibility for Celanese’s Consumer Specialties segment in addition to her current executive role with the Advanced Engineered Materials segment. These segments represent the company’s consumer-driven businesses.

Beach Lin joined Celanese in June of 2007, responsible for the Advanced Engineered Materials segment. Over her 27-year career, she has held significant business roles with Avery Dennison Corporation, Alcoa, and Honeywell International.

Doug Madden has been named corporate executive vice president and will assume executive responsibility for Celanese’s Acetyl Intermediates segment and continue to maintain responsibility for the Industrial Specialties segment. These business segments are the core of the company’s leading, global acetyl chain. Madden has held various leadership roles of increasing responsibility within Celanese over a 25-year career with the company.

John J. Gallagher III, president of Acetyl Intermediates, has announced he will leave Celanese to pursue other opportunities, but will remain with the company during a transition phase through the end of March.

“This realignment builds on the strength of Celanese’s franchises and Sandy and Doug’s global leadership capabilities. They are committed to value creation for our shareholders and demonstrate Celanese’s core values with a track record of execution,” said Dave Weidman, chairman and chief executive officer of Celanese.

About Celanese

As a global leader in the chemicals industry, Celanese Corporation makes products essential to everyday living. Our products, found in consumer and industrial applications, are manufactured in North America, Europe and Asia. Net sales totaled $6.8 billion in 2008, with approximately 65% generated outside of North America. Known for operational excellence and execution of its business strategies, Celanese delivers value to customers around the globe with innovations and best-in-class technologies. Based in Dallas, Texas, the company employs approximately 8,000 employees worldwide. For more information on Celanese Corporation, please visit the company's website at www.celanese.com.
